#835e34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#835e34 is composed of 51.4% red, 36.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.2% magenta, 60.3%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 31.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 35.9%. #835e34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bc68 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#835e34 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#835e34 has RGB values of R:131, G:94,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.6,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8609332.

Hex triplet 835e34 #835e34
RGB Decimal 131, 94, 52 rgb(131,94,52)
RGB Percent 51.4, 36.9, 20.4 rgb(51.4%,36.9%,20.4%)
CMYK 0, 28, 60, 49
HSL 31.9°, 43.2, 35.9 hsl(31.9,43.2%,35.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 31.9°, 60.3, 51.4
Web Safe 996633 #996633
CIE-LAB 42.883, 10.146, 29.727
XYZ 13.983, 13.079, 5.037
xyY 0.436, 0.407, 13.079
CIE-LCH 42.883, 31.411, 71.155
CIE-LUV 42.883, 28.113, 30.204
Hunter-Lab 36.165, 5.725, 17.059
Binary 10000011, 01011110, 00110100

Shades and Tints of #835e34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fbf9f6 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#835e34 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#646464 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6a635a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#776d40 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#84683d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#8d6168 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7b673c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#84643a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#896055 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
